Overview

Our Pharmacology team is seeking a highly motivated and detail-oriented Research Associate IV / Scientist I contractor. The ideal candidate will contribute to the development and evaluation of new anti-infective agents, focusing on understanding their mechanism(s) of action and efficacy against various pathogens.

Detailed Description

Key Responsibilities

  • Experimental Design and Execution: Assist in the design, conduct, and analysis of experiments to assess the activity of anti-infective compounds against bacterial and fungal pathogens, including in vitro microbiological and pharmacological assays and in vivo studies.
  • Studies in Animal systems: Utilize appropriate animal models to evaluate the pharmacokinetics, pharmacodynamics, and therapeutic efficacy of anti-infective agents. Data Analysis: Utilize statistical software to analyze experimental data and interpret results, ensuring accuracy and reproducibility.
  • Literature Review: Conduct literature reviews to confirm research strategies and verify emerging trends in anti-infective pharmacology.
  • Collaboration: Work closely with cross-functional teams, including microbiologists, bioanalytical chemists, medicinal chemists, and clinical researchers, to support drug discovery and development projects.  Ability to interact in a positive, and collaborative spirit, with work colleagues is essential.
  • Documentation and Reporting: Prepare detailed reports, presentations, and participate in scientific discussions to communicate research findings to internal and external stakeholders.
  • Regulatory Compliance: Ensure all research activities adhere to institutional and regulatory guidelines, maintaining high standards of laboratory safety and ethical practices.
  • Continuous Learning: Stay current with advancements in anti-infective therapies and related fields through ongoing education and participation in relevant conferences.
  • Other projects and tasks as assigned.

 

Qualifications

  • Bachelor’s or Master’s degree in Biology, Microbiology, Biochemistry, or a related field is preferred.
  • The Research Associate IV level requires a minimum of five years relevant experience with a Bachelor’s degree, nine years of relevant experience without a degree; or an equivalent combination of education and experience.
  • The Scientist I level requires a minimum of 12 years relevant experience with a Bachelor's degree or an equivalent combination of education and experience.
  • Must have previous vivarium experience utilizing rodent models.  Strong preference for prior experience working with BSL-2 agents, especially bacterial pathogens.
  • Experience in a laboratory setting, particularly in pharmacology, microbiology, or drug development, and experience designing and conducting pharmacology experiments in preclinical animal systems are preferred.  Good aseptic technique is required.
  • Technical Skills: Proficiency in laboratory techniques (e.g., antimicrobial susceptibility testing) and data analysis software.
  • Analytical Skills: Strong problem-solving abilities and attention to detail.
  • Communication: Excellent verbal and written communication skills to effectively convey complex scientific information.

Ability to work flexible hours, including overnight studies and weekends, periodically
